    Job Description

    BAE Systems is currently seeking an Application Support Engineer to join our integrated Operations & Sustainment (O&S) team located in our Arnold MS site. This role will provide critical 24x7 mission support to our customer and will interface with engineering resources located at other facilities.

     

    The Application Support Engineer is responsible for the day-to-day operation of customer application and monitoring/investigation of segment interfaces. Under the direction of the O&S Site Lead, this role is responsible for working with on-site database and system administration support personnel to convey and investigate system anomalies. Additional responsibilities to include investigation into operational issues and performing problem escalation with vendor, factory, on-site & east coast based Subject Matter Experts (SMEs) as required.

     

    This role provides rotating site support (7x24) on a panama schedule to ensure system issues are identified and resolved, minimizing operational impacts - shift work is required.

    Required Education, Experience, & Skills

    + Bachelor's Degree and 4 years work experience or 8 years direct experience may be considered in lieu of degree

    + Current Security Certification

    + Hold a Top Secret/SCI with Polygraph security clearance

    + Have previous experience with LINUX based operating systems

    + Previous System Administrator experience

    + Willing to work in a 24x7 operational environment on Day shift or Night shift (Panama Shift example below)

    Preferred Education, Experience, & Skills

    + 4-8 years experience in a systems administration or operational support role

    + Working knowledge of networks, network infrastructure and common components

    + Understand principles of SQL query language

    + Strong communication skills, both written and verbal are required

    + Must be able to work well in a team environment and be self motivated

     

    Pay Information

     

    Full-Time Salary Range: $83900 - $142600

     

    Please note: This range is based on our market pay structures. However, individual salaries are determined by a variety of factors including, but not limited to: business considerations, local market conditions, and internal equity, as well as candidate qualifications, such as skills, education, and experience.
